uboot命令行界面中刷入固件


uboot命令行界面中刷入固件

 

1. 設置串口通訊的波特率為117200 (注意: 不是115200)
2. 在uboot的啟動過程中按 Ctrl + c 進入引導命令行界面
3. 輸入 printenv 查看環境變量設置
4. 設置環境變量,通過從TFTP服務器上獲取指定固件並刷入該固件。

setenv serverip 192.168.1.149 && setenv ipaddr 192.168.1.144 && setenv bootfile ditel-v1.0.6.8.2-ar71xx-generic-acu100-squashfs-sysupgrade.bin && tftp && erase 0x9f050000 +$filesize && cp.b 0x81000000 0x9f050000 $filesize && reset;

在本地PC端上使用 tftpd32.exe 啟動一個TFTP服務器,默認目錄為可執行文件所在目錄。注意在防火牆中放開通訊端口。

 

 

========== End

 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M